A leaking shower rarely stays “small”. Water tracks behind tiles, into wall linings, along slab edges, and into adjoining rooms. The earlier you identify the pathway, the less likely you are to be dealing with swollen skirting, lifting flooring, mouldy smells, or complaints from the unit below.

Expertise In Shower Leak Diagnosis And Repair

Not every leak is a waterproofing failure. Some are plumbing-related, some are screen or seal issues, and some are simply water escaping due to missing falls, cracks, or movement. The key is sorting symptoms from causes before any product goes on the wall. Common leak sources we inspect include:

Failed or lifting silicone at wall-to-floor junctions

Cracked grout lines, gaps, or movement in corners

Loose tiles or hollow spots allowing water migration

Screen edges, channels, and penetrations not sealed correctly

Water tracking outside the shower area (thresholds and junctions)

Drain and waste connections that mimic a “tile leak”

If you’ve already tried re-caulking and it didn’t hold, that’s a strong sign the leak pathway is behind the surface. That’s where a proper check matters before spending more.

Authority Through Compliant Waterproofing Practice

When waterproofing work applies, it needs to be treated as a trade outcome, not a DIY “paint-on-and-hope” step. Our approach is to scope what’s required for the bathroom area involved, explain the limits of surface-only fixes, and apply compliant methods suited to the site conditions.

If your repair includes waterproofing work, we can issue a waterproofing certificate where it applies. If the best outcome is achieved through resealing, regrouting, or targeted tile work, we’ll outline why that’s the right choice for your shower.

The Problems We Fix Most Often

Leaks show up in different ways. These are common “Sydney shower” scenarios we’re called for:

Water pooling at the shower edge, then migrating under flooring

Cracked corners and junctions where movement breaks the seal

Powdery grout that drops out, leaving pathways behind tiles

Loose screen channels and penetrations that let water track down walls

Patchy silicone layers placed over old silicone (doesn’t bond well)

“Mystery” leaks that only happen with longer showers or heavy use

How To Choose The Right Repair Approach

A good leaking shower repair isn’t “one product fits all”. The right approach depends on what’s failing and how water is moving.

The waterproofing is likely intact, but silicone has failed or separated

The leak is localised to junctions or around a screen edge

Tiles are sound and there’s no evidence of deeper water migration

Grout is cracking, missing, or porous through significant sections

Corners show ongoing movement and the finish is breaking down

You’re seeing repeated mould growth due to gaps holding moisture

Tiles are loose, hollow, or cracked and letting water travel behind them

You’ve had multiple patch attempts that haven’t held

There’s clear evidence of ongoing water movement under the surface

The shower area has failed membrane performance or junction detailing

Previous works were incomplete or not suited to wet area requirements

A partial rebuild is the only realistic way to stop repeat failures

FAQs About Shower Leaks in Sydney

If the leak appears at corners, screen edges, or the wall-to-floor junction, silicone failure is common. If grout is cracked, missing, or powdery across multiple tiles, water can migrate behind the surface. Waterproofing concerns are more likely when repeated reseals fail, tiles feel loose/hollow, or water shows up away from the shower edge. A short inspection usually narrows it down before any work starts.

Often, yes. Many leaks are caused by failed silicone, grout breakdown, or localised tile issues that can be repaired with targeted work. If the membrane or substrate has failed across a larger area, tile removal may be required for a lasting outcome. The goal is to choose the least-invasive option that still addresses the true leak path.

Common causes include failing silicone at the channel, gaps at the frame junctions, movement at the threshold, and water escaping due to splash patterns or missing falls. Sometimes the screen itself is fine, but the junction detailing is not. A repair that includes correct prep and the right sealant placement usually performs better than quick patching over old silicone.

Not always. Mould can be a ventilation and humidity issue, but recurring mould in the same line or corner often indicates moisture is getting trapped behind failing silicone or grout. If you’re constantly cleaning the same spot and it returns quickly, it’s worth checking whether the barrier is failing.

You can, but it can create risk if one contractor starts prep and another completes the finish, especially for waterproofing-related scopes. If you need to switch, ask for a clear record of what has been completed, what products were used, and what curing or prep steps remain. A new provider may need to verify or redo parts of the prep to stand behind the outcome.
